Opposing claim: "TikTok should not be banned."

Counterpoints:
1. Freedom of expression: Banning TikTok would infringe upon the right to freedom of expression and limit creative freedom for millions of users worldwide. Instead of a ban, enforcing guidelines and regulations that address privacy concerns and ensure responsible content creation can be a more balanced approach.
2. Economic impact: TikTok has a significant impact on the global economy, providing job opportunities for content creators, influencers, and advertisers. A ban would have adverse effects on this industry, leading to job losses, reduced revenue streams, and hindered growth opportunities for businesses.

These counterpoints offer an alternative perspective, emphasizing the importance of freedom of expression and the economic implications of a ban, suggesting alternative measures to address concerns surrounding TikTok.
